State Farm Arena is a premier sports and entertainment venue located in the heart of downtown Atlanta. Home to the NBA's Atlanta Hawks, the arena also hosts concerts, family shows, and special events year-round. Renovated in 2018, the facility features state-of-the-art technology, including a 360-degree halo video board and enhanced acoustics that make it a favorite among touring musicians. The seating bowl is designed for clear sightlines from every angle, and the concourses are spacious with numerous food and drink options, including local Atlanta favorites. The atmosphere during a Hawks game is electric, with passionate fans, interactive entertainment, and the team's mascot, Harry the Hawk, keeping the energy high. For concerts, the arena's intimate capacity (around 16,000 for end-stage shows) ensures a great view even from upper levels. Located near other downtown attractions like the Mercedes-Benz Stadium and the Georgia Aquarium, it's easy to make a day of it. The arena is also accessible via MARTA, Atlanta's public transit system, with a station just steps away.

Know before you go
- Book parking online in advance to save money and guarantee a spot.
- Bags must be clear and no larger than 14"x14"x6". Small clutches (4.5"x6.5") are allowed.
- Arrive hungry, the arena offers local favorites like Chick-fil-A and Fox Bros. BBQ.
- Download the State Farm Arena app for mobile ticketing and event info.
A bit of history
Opened in 1999 as Philips Arena, it was renamed State Farm Arena in 2018 after a major renovation. The arena replaced the Omni Coliseum and has hosted numerous memorable events, including the 2003 NBA All-Star Game and concerts by artists like Beyoncé and Ed Sheeran.
Common questions
Can I bring a camera?
Small point-and-shoot cameras are allowed, but professional cameras with detachable lenses are not. No video recording.
Is there a dress code?
No strict dress code, but team apparel is encouraged for games. For concerts, casual attire is fine.
What is the bag policy?
Only clear bags up to 14"x14"x6" and small clutches (4.5"x6.5") are permitted. No backpacks.
Is re-entry allowed?
Generally no re-entry once you leave the arena.
Are there vegetarian/vegan food options?
Yes, there are plant-based choices at various concession stands.
Can I meet the players?
Player meet-and-greets are not typically available to the general public. Some VIP packages may include access.
